How Naval Engineering Contributes to Yacht Durability for Tours in the Adriatic

Naval engineering plays a crucial role in enhancing the durability of yachts, especially for tours in the picturesque Adriatic Sea. The complex interplay of design, materials, and construction techniques ensures that yachts can withstand the unique challenges posed by this stunning yet sometimes unpredictable marine environment.

One of the primary contributions of naval engineering to yacht durability is the advanced hull design. Engineers meticulously design hulls to optimize performance and resilience against harsh sea conditions. The Adriatic is characterized by varying weather patterns, and an efficiently designed hull minimizes damage from waves and impacts, ensuring a smoother experience for passengers.

Moreover, the choice of materials in yacht construction significantly affects durability. Naval engineers utilize high-strength composites and alloys that resist corrosion from salty sea water. This is particularly essential in the Adriatic, where salt deposits can accelerate wear and tear on vessels. By implementing innovative material technologies, yachts are better equipped to endure the long-term stresses of continuous use.

In addition to hull and material considerations, naval engineering also addresses the integration of advanced technology within yachts. Modern yachts often feature sophisticated navigation and stabilization systems that enhance safety and comfort. These technologies not only ensure a more enjoyable experience for passengers but also mitigate risks associated with sudden weather changes that can occur in the Adriatic region.

Furthermore, regular maintenance engineering is critical in maintaining yacht durability. Routine checks and repairs, guided by engineers' recommendations, keep yachts in top condition. This proactive approach reduces the likelihood of costly breakdowns during tours and enhances the overall safety of the vessel.

Environmental factors in the Adriatic also influence naval engineering practices. Engineers design yachts with eco-friendly systems that minimize emissions and pollution. This not only ensures compliance with environmental regulations but also reinforces the yacht’s durability by reducing the wear and tear caused by traditional fuel systems.

Lastly, the customization options available through naval engineering allow for yachts to be tailored to specific needs, enhancing their longevity. Whether it's adding additional structural reinforcements or implementing specialized equipment for tours, these custom features cater to the unique demands of navigating the Adriatic's waters.

In conclusion, naval engineering is indispensable when it comes to the durability of yachts meant for tours in the Adriatic. Through innovative design, advanced materials, and continuous maintenance, naval engineers ensure that these vessels are not only robust enough to handle the elements but also provide an exquisite experience for those exploring the beautiful Adriatic coastline.
